Brunch @ Taratata Bistrot

Chef-owners Bertrand Raguin and Philippe Nouzillat put of some fine French crepes for brunch—made with buckwheat flour, with fillings like ham, egg and cheese ($11)—plus, other eggy classics like oeuf cocotte ($12) or croque madame ($16).

Caruso

This Italian establishment occupies a space that formerly housed Mediterranean tapas eatery Onion Restaurant & Bar, and is named after famed Southern Italian opera singer Enrico Caruso.
